Two Loci of Expression for Long-Term Depression at Hippocampal Mossy Fiber-Interneuron Synapses

Abstract: Two distinct forms of long-term depression (LTD) exist at mossy fiber synapses between dentate gyrus granule cells and hippocampal CA3 stratum lucidum interneurons. Although induction of each form of LTD requires an elevation of postsynaptic intracellular Ca2+, at Ca2+-impermeable AMPA receptor (CI-AMPAR) synapses, induction is NMDA receptor (NMDAR) dependent, whereas LTD at Ca2+-permeable AMPA receptor (CP-AMPAR) synapses is NMDAR independent. However, the expression locus of either form of LTD is not known. … Show more

“…Moreover, parameters consistent with changes in presynaptic transmitter release, paired pulse ratio, coefficient of variance (CV), failure rate, and the magnitude of block by the low-affinity glutamate receptor antagonist γ-DGG were all unchanged after LTD of CI-AMPA receptormediated transmission. In addition, this form of LTD relies on an AP-2 dependent internalization of AMPAR by a mechanism similar to that seen at other synapses expressing NMDAR-dependent LTD (Lei et al, 2004).At mossy fiber CP-AMPAR-interneuron synapses, LTD is NMDAR-independent. Moreover, this form of depression is accompanied by changes in the paired pulse ratio, failure rate, and the CV, all indices consistent with changes in presynaptic transmitter release probability.…”

“…Independent support of this presynaptic locus of expression came from experiments using postsynaptic delivery of peptides (pep2m) designed to interfere with AMPA receptor internalization. In contrast to CI-AMPARs, infusion of pep2m into the postsynaptic compartment had no effect of either basal synaptic transmission or the ability to induce LTD at CP-AMPAR synapses (Lei and McBain, 2004).Taken together these data highlight two important aspects of mossy fiber transmission onto inhibitory interneurons. First, mossy fiber-interneuron synapses are constructed from two distinct types of postsynaptic glutamate receptor, GluR2-lacking CP-AMPA receptors and GluR2-containing, CI AMPA receptors.…”
